The Hague vs Faro — Budget Breakdown
Numbeo 2026 country rankings (cost indices) and OECD 2025 PPP rates · April 2026
Feasibility
The Hague
Likely Insufficient
COL+Rent: 50.9 (NYC=100)
$1,000/mo may not cover basic costs in The Hague.
Faro
Tight Budget
COL+Rent: 25.5 (NYC=100)
$1,000/mo barely covers basics in Faro.

FAQ
Can I live in The Hague on $1,000/month?
Living in The Hague on $1,000/mo is rated "Likely Insufficient". Budget allocates ~$574 to rent, $133 to groceries, $95 to dining.
Can I live in Faro on $1,000/month?
In Faro, $1,000/mo is rated "Tight Budget". Allocations: $508 rent, $182 groceries, $119 dining.
Is The Hague or Faro cheaper?
Faro is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: The Hague 50.9 vs Faro 25.5 (NYC=100).
What is $1,000/mo in The Hague worth in Faro?
$1,000/mo of purchasing power in The Hague equals ~$501/mo in Faro using COL adjustment.
